"The Circle Game" is a song by Canadian singer-songwriter Joni Mitchell composed in 1966. One of her most-covered songs, it was originally recorded by Ian & Sylvia and Buffy Sainte-Marie in 1967, and by Tom Rush for his 1968 album of the same name. WebA few things to note at this point: Joni’s recording on “The Circle Game,” from her 1970 album Ladies of the Canyon, is played in the key of B. So you’ll want to place a capo on the fourth fret if you want to match the pitch of the original recording. In all our examples, we’ll be playing it without a capo, in the key of G.
